The 'Fantaisie for harp in A minor, Op. 95' is a solo harp piece composed by the French composer Camille Saint-Saëns. It was composed in 1894 and premiered on January 18, 1895, in Paris, France. The piece consists of a single movement and has a duration of approximately 7 minutes. The 'Fantaisie for harp in A minor, Op. 95' is a beautiful and expressive piece that showcases the harp's unique sound and capabilities. The piece begins with a slow and melancholic introduction, featuring a haunting melody played by the harp. The melody is then repeated with variations, showcasing the harp's ability to create different textures and moods. The middle section of the piece is more lively and energetic, featuring fast arpeggios and intricate fingerwork. The harpist must navigate through complex rhythms and harmonies, creating a sense of excitement and tension. The section builds to a climax before returning to the slower and more contemplative opening theme. The 'Fantaisie for harp in A minor, Op. 95' is characterized by Saint-Saëns' signature style, which combines elements of Romanticism and Classicism. The piece features lush harmonies, expressive melodies, and intricate counterpoint, all of which are hallmarks of Saint-Saëns' music. The piece also showcases the harp's versatility, with the instrument being used to create a wide range of sounds and moods. Overall, the 'Fantaisie for harp in A minor, Op. 95' is a beautiful and challenging piece that is beloved by harpists and audiences alike. Its expressive melodies, intricate harmonies, and technical demands make it a true masterpiece of the harp repertoire.
